PCCar.ru - Ваш автомобильный компьютер

PCCar.ru - Ваш автомобильный компьютер (http://pccar.ru/index.php)
-   Разработка устройств (http://pccar.ru/forumdisplay.php?f=18)
-   -   USB-парктроник (http://pccar.ru/showthread.php?t=6613)

whitepanther 30.11.2008 20:21

Вопрос джыдаю... А хвотки поменьше можно сделать?

джи-дай 30.11.2008 20:39

Цитата:

Сообщение от whitepanther (Сообщение 79707)
Вопрос джыдаю... А хвотки поменьше можно сделать?

Одвет whitepanther
Да блин, снес РМ, и теперь тока на глаз уменьшаю (то уменьшено в три раза)...Будь добр, уменьши...
ЗЫ Програмка на работе...
Теперь для novorado
Я смог только так показать...два варианта посылок;на 0,6м и 1,3м...сканера к сожалению нет.
ЗЫ А чо не позвонил? Был в НН?

novorado 01.12.2008 01:55

В Нижнем не был, лечу голову пенталгином. Whitepanter, до депо добрался?

whitepanther 01.12.2008 03:00

Цитата:

Сообщение от джи-дай (Сообщение 79710)
Одвет whitepanther
Да блин, снес РМ, и теперь тока на глаз уменьшаю (то уменьшено в три раза)...Будь добр, уменьши...

Я раньше всем размеры подгонял. Но муторно это...
Ладно. Сделал:)))
На самом деле ничего сложного нет... Штатные средства винды позволяют менять размер...
Цитата:

Сообщение от novorado (Сообщение 79750)
В Нижнем не был, лечу голову пенталгином. Whitepanter, до депо добрался?

Я на метро уже и не езжу... А какой у тебя ник на камри-клубе?
З.Ы.: Хотя...уже догадался:)

джи-дай 01.12.2008 09:04

[QUOTE=whitepanther;79756]Я раньше всем размеры подгонял. Но муторно это...
... Штатные средства винды позволяют менять размер...

QUOTE]

Это если Офис стоит...
novorado
Жаль, что не приехал...Ну чего? Помогли тебе мои изыски?

novorado 01.12.2008 09:55

[QUOTE=джи-дай;79763]
Цитата:

Сообщение от whitepanther (Сообщение 79756)
Я раньше всем размеры подгонял. Но муторно это...
... Штатные средства винды позволяют менять размер...

QUOTE]

Это если Офис стоит...
novorado
Жаль, что не приехал...Ну чего? Помогли тебе мои изыски?

Помогли в том плане, что мы убедились в том, что протокол I2C, и поняли, какая у него скорость. На основе осциоллограм выдать спецификацию разработчикам не получится, наверное сам понимаешь, т.к. нужен по хорошему адрес I2C устройства, и способ кодировки расстояния и номера головы. В общем то, дел на полчаса со сканнером (либо осциллографом поезди и разрисуй протокол). С PWM все гораздо легче.

Поясню. Стартовое условие по i2c начинается одновременным переходом в низкое логическое состояние по
данным и клоку. Те на твоих картинках только часть I2C пакета, либо это вообще на I2C, а PWM,
и в реальности твой клок - всего лишь пила для компаратора (тогда это хорошие новости, Гриша, т.к.
это уже гораздо легче для нас разобрать, вообще ничего менять в прошивке не придется).

Вот как классический i2c выгялдит
http://www.knjn.com/images/FlashyD_scope2.gif

ну или вот так более схематично
http://boldinventions.com/Images/i2c...on_crop750.png

А вот так выглядит протокол, который мы наблюдали в мозгу у других моделей челленджера
(младших по отношению к твоей). Такой протокол мы вскрываем по колхозному,
без всяких компараторов, на среднем значении импулься.

http://upload.wikimedia.org/wikipedi.../800px-Pwm.png

Люди! У кого то в Москве есть парктроник, как у Дже-Дая?

джи-дай 01.12.2008 12:16

По-моему в моем варианте SCL больше на "пилу" смахивает... Как ты говоришь PWM.

novorado 01.12.2008 15:08

Цитата:

Сообщение от джи-дай (Сообщение 79783)
По-моему в моем варианте SCL больше на "пилу" смахивает... Как ты говоришь PWM.

Извини, можно тебя помучать немного? Можешь замерить по ширине сигнал в 100-150 мс? На приведенных осциллограмах порядка 20 мс.
Интересно увидеть полностью пакет. В твоих кусочках видно по 3-4 бит, а хотелось бы полностью слово увидеть

джи-дай 01.12.2008 15:37

Цитата:

Сообщение от novorado (Сообщение 79824)
Извини, можно тебя помучать немного? Можешь замерить по ширине сигнал в 100-150 мс? На приведенных осциллограмах порядка 20 мс.
Интересно увидеть полностью пакет. В твоих кусочках видно по 3-4 бит, а хотелось бы полностью слово увидеть

У меня показано время\деление=1ms, т.е вся шкала=10ms. Тебе надо в десять раз уменьшить...Сомнеавюсь, что что-то увидишь....Вечером попробую. Вся приблуда дома.

novorado 01.12.2008 16:38

Цитата:

Сообщение от джи-дай (Сообщение 79830)
У меня показано время\деление=1ms, т.е вся шкала=10ms. Тебе надо в десять раз уменьшить...Сомнеавюсь, что что-то увидишь....Вечером попробую. Вся приблуда дома.

Протокол, который описывает Robby, и аналог которого мы видели, имеет следующий вид.
Идет последовательность из чередующихся импульсов разной ширины, обычно 25 импульсов. Это разновидность пульсовой модуляции. Ширина всей последовательности - около 20 мс. Она содержит в себе данные для одной головы.

Затем, молчание (данные в состоянии низкого логического уровня), порядка 25 мс, и цикл снова повторяется. Увидев график за 100-150 мс (должно поместится тогда 3-4 импулься), я собирался понять, насколько протокол твоего парктроника похож на то что мы видели.

Если протокол один в один тот что и у других челленджеров, тогда в
общем не стоит даже мучаться с I2C, т.к. мы его воспринимаем в лоб.

Уровень сигнала в вольтах там какой, на линии данных, меньше 5в ?


Часовой пояс GMT +4, время: 13:49.

Работает на vBulletin® версия 3.8.4.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ot